bucolic
Definitions
1adjectiveRelating to the pleasant aspects of the countryside and country life.
The bucolic landscape was dotted with grazing sheep and rolling hills.
She longed for the bucolic charm of her childhood home in the countryside.
The artist captured the bucolic beauty of the rural village in his paintings.
Word Origin
Language
Greek
Original word
boukolikos
Word parts
bous (cow) + kolos (keeper)
Originally meant
pertaining to a cowherd or herdsman
Background
The word 'bucolic' comes from the Greek word 'boukolikos', which referred to a cowherd or herdsman. It was used to describe poetry that depicted rural life and the beauty of the countryside.
